Output 91d54e61586016fdd1696fddc2199d250b594afabfbdb76b010e9c5fcd070c4a:50

value
3263181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 624f0f6beb5145884c54e4429b469ca11b074ed9 OP_EQUAL
address
3AeprYZSwBcXsKn5beL9SWHDNtYDZ6xwCx
transaction
91d54e61586016fdd1696fddc2199d250b594afabfbdb76b010e9c5fcd070c4a
spent
true